CPSC, Weil-McLain Announce Recall of Ultra 155 & 230 Gas Boilers
Description
The Ultra 155 & Ultra 230 Gas Boilers are condensing high-efficient gas-fired boilers for space heating. They have 93% operating efficiency and use a cast aluminum, mono block heat exchanger packaged in a glossy silver/flat black jacket.
Injuries / Consequence
None reported.
Remedy
Weil-McLain is providing distributors and installers with a "Safety Notice" package for each boiler containing instructions, replacement screws and a reimbursement form. Installers are also asked to tighten the gas valve union. Installers will be reimbursed $50 for each boiler they inspect.
Products Affected
Ultra 155 & Ultra 230 Gas Boilers
